The Gauteng premier also says he will demolish the illegal structures that have mushroomed in the township.
Gauteng Premier David Makhura said he would make sure there was an audit of the Alexandra Renewal Project. According to the, R1.3 billion was set aside by national government for a project that “aims to improve the physical, social, and economic environment of Alexandra, thereby instilling a culture of civic pride”.
Instead, Makhura said the project was funded by the city of Johannesburg and the provincial government of Gauteng.
